My turn to jump on the bandwagon! After seeing several threads on hunting decades I came to realize this past season was not only the end of the decade but also my tenth anniversary of hunting.

Not growing up in a hunting family and not really knowing many people who did it I didn't start until I was legal to do so on my own, so a buddy and me took the CORE and PAL courses and set off on our first hunts in the fall of 2000...unsuccessfully...friends of mine began to be successfull the following year taking animals from right under my nose...
